     36 /* EBH specific functions */
     37 
     38 #define CHFS_GET_MEMBER_POS(type, member)				      \
     39 	((unsigned long)(&((type *)0)->member))
     40 
     41 #define CHFS_GET_LID(lid) (le32toh(lid) & CHFS_LID_DIRTY_BIT_MASK)
     42 
     43 /*
     44  * EBH_TREE_DESTROY - destroys an RB-tree and frees the memory of its elements.
     45  */
     46 #define EBH_TREE_DESTROY(name, head, type)				      \
     47 	{								      \
     48 		type *var, *nxt;					      \
     49 		for (var = RB_MIN(name, head); var != NULL; var = nxt) {      \
     50 			nxt = RB_NEXT(name, head, var);			      \
     51 			RB_REMOVE(name, head, var);			      \
     52 			kmem_free(var, sizeof(type));			      \
     53 		}							      \
     54 	}
     55 
     56 /* XXX HACK! we need a clean solution for destroying mutexes in trees */
     57 #define EBH_TREE_DESTROY_MUTEX(name, head, type)			      \
     58 	{								      \
     59 		type *var, *nxt;					      \
     60 		for (var = RB_MIN(name, head); var != NULL; var = nxt) {      \
     61 			nxt = RB_NEXT(name, head, var);			      \
     62 			RB_REMOVE(name, head, var);			      \
     63 			rw_destroy(&var->mutex);			      \
     64 			kmem_free(var, sizeof(type));			      \
     65 		}							      \
     66 	}
     67 
     68 /*
     69  * EBH_QUEUE_DESTROY - destroys a TAILQ and frees the memory of its elements.
     70  */
     71 #define EBH_QUEUE_DESTROY(head, type, entry)				      \
     72 	{								      \
     73 		type *var;						      \
     74 		while ((var = TAILQ_FIRST(head))) {			      \
     75 			TAILQ_REMOVE(head, var, entry);			      \
     76 			kmem_free(var, sizeof(type));			      \
     77 		}							      \
     78 	}
